Transaction 51c2e050d7b1d926de584452724c8d7b44aefaca937905b63fae63c08740403e

1 Input
2 Outputs
  • 51c2e050d7b1d926de584452724c8d7b44aefaca937905b63fae63c08740403e:0
  • value  50000000
    address  2NBMEXQfb7bdcZsHdBXGsUGrzAbqr69Z6c6
  • 51c2e050d7b1d926de584452724c8d7b44aefaca937905b63fae63c08740403e:1
  • value  5341170101
    address  2MzBE3RhwftT9nUXZaNhvYQPFK2zHSTNxz3